American artist Louis Wallach (b.1956) has been making images of the world around us since childhood, along the way earning his degree from The RIT School of Photographic Arts and Sciences and making photographs for collectors, clients, exhibitions and books. His work is a response to light, location and structure; interpreting the natural world (including the works of humankind) in monochrome. Seeing the commonplace and grandiose as equal in visual value, he observes, responds and describes; bringing viewers his sense of intimacy and respect. Currently living in Massachusetts, he photographs from his backyard to the other side of the world; a running narrative of the environments he's passed through.
